Elon Musk’s Tesla is continuing to lay off employees as the company has slashed an additional 600 jobs across its California facilities, affecting a wide range of positions from factory workers to engineers. CNBC reports that Tesla has been grappling with a series of challenges that have led to multiple rounds of layoffs over the past month. The latest round of layoffs, reported in a Worker Adjustment and Retraining Notification (WARN) Act filing obtained by CNBC, impacted a wide range of positions, from entry-level roles to directors, spanning various departments such as factory workers, software developers, and robotics engineers. Venezuela’s socialist regime announced this week the launching of a reality television show called M Factor, where local musicians will compete to have their songs become part of dictator Nicolás Maduro’s official soundtrack for the upcoming sham presidential election. The upcoming weekly reality show, Maduro regime officials announced on Tuesday, will begin airing on April 28 and will conclude on June 15. Casting for the show’s participants will run from Friday, April 12 to Sunday, April 14.
